204.14 Sat Apr 7 02:45:18 CEST 2012
21 - fix stat structure usage on windows, which caused bogus stat results.
22 - (libeio) make readahead emulation behave more like actual readahead by never failing.
23 - new request aio_seek.
24 - new request aio_fiemap.
25 - autogenerate the #ifdef/#define 0 blocks for symbols we export.
26
274.12 Fri Dec 30 08:51:25 CET 2011
28 - realpath would return a random value if the name was too long,
29 instead of -1.
30 - port to c89.
31
324.11 Mon Oct 10 00:24:11 CEST 2011
33 - libeio didn't compile on !linux (Paul Howarth).
34
354.1 Sun Oct 9 10:24:11 CEST 2011
36 - IO::AIO did access uninitialised memory on unsuccessful stats.
37 - (libeio) added syncfs syscall wrapper.
38 - (libeio) set thread name on linux (ps -L/Hcx, top, gdb).
39 - (libeio) support multiple indepenent working directories.
40 - applied speling corrections by Nicholas Bamber.
41 - tune treescan #threads and #outstanding requests a bit.
42 - reduce the number of file descriptors in use at any one time
43 in treescan, to avoid running out of them (and using too much ram).
44 - take advantage of working directoriy abstractions
45 in aio_scandir and treescan.
46 - reduce compiled size by ~10% by not inlining some key functionality.
47 - added --progress switch to treescan.
48
494.0 Mon Jul 18 05:01:10 CEST 2011
50 - INCOMPATIBLE CHANGE: fork is no longer supported (indeed, it never was),
51 see FORK BEHAVIOUR in manpage for details.
52 - passes testsuite on win32 now and may actually work
53 (activestate 5.10.1 / MSVC6, YMMV).
54 - (libeio) fix a deadlock where a wakeup signal could be missed when
55 a timeout occured at the same time.
56 - (libeio) added realpath.
57 - (libeio) added fallocate.
58 - (libeio) disabling sendfile on darwin unfortunately broke the emulation.
59 - (libeio) do not acquire any locks when forking.
60 - (libeio) use fewer time() syscalls when waiting for new requests.
